Output 588041e5a7375ff0366fcd1b68e8dd18b55f5b4e36847450aa064fbe99713138:1

value
9246
script pubkey
OP_0 OP_PUSHBYTES_20 8efc3e68d7ef926a9d965d61dab4a1fec6621c5a
address
bc1q3m7ru6xha7fx48vkt4sa4d9plmrxy8z6mfl7gv
transaction
588041e5a7375ff0366fcd1b68e8dd18b55f5b4e36847450aa064fbe99713138
confirmations
67609
spent
true